The Department of Energy (DOE), through its Office of Clean Energy Demonstrations and the Golden Field Office, issued Funding Opportunity Announcement (FOA) DE-FOA-0002917 under the Bipartisan Infrastructure Law to support long-duration energy storage (LDES) demonstration projects. The purpose is to speed up the real-world validation of newer or emerging storage technologies that can provide electricity for extended periods, specifically in the 10 to 24 hour range or longer. By funding full demonstrations instead of small lab work, the program is aimed at proving performance at scale, reducing risk for future adopters, and helping build the operational experience needed for storage to play a major role in a reliable, low-cost, carbon-free electric grid.

This is a discretionary funding opportunity using cooperative agreements, which typically means DOE expects to be actively involved during the project (for example through technical collaboration, milestone reviews, and ongoing oversight), rather than simply issuing a grant and stepping back. The total effort described is $349 million, with an anticipated set of about 11 awards. Individual awards can be as large as $70,000,000, indicating DOE is looking for sizable, high-impact demonstrations rather than many small projects. The funding activity category is Energy, and the opportunity is associated with CFDA number 81.255.

Projects are expected to do more than just show that a storage technology works. DOE is explicitly looking for demonstrations that build practical capabilities for customers and communities to integrate long-duration storage more effectively. That includes proving how LDES can be planned, permitted, interconnected, operated, and maintained in real grid conditions, and how it can support reliability and affordability as the grid adds more variable renewable generation. Another central theme is maintaining and strengthening U.S. leadership in energy storage by pushing technologies from emerging status toward bankable, repeatable deployments.

A major requirement of this FOA is meaningful engagement with local and regional stakeholders. DOE signals that demonstration projects should be designed so they generate benefits at multiple levels: locally and regionally (such as reliability improvements, workforce opportunities, and community value) as well as nationally (such as technology learning, replicable models, and broader market confidence). Applicants should expect that community engagement is not treated as an add-on, but as part of what makes a project competitive, credible, and implementable.

The FOA also aligns strongly with federal priorities around workforce, labor, equity, and community benefits. Demonstration projects are expected to invest in the domestic workforce by creating good-paying jobs, and to respect workers free and fair choice to join a union. In addition, DOE emphasizes advancing diversity, equity, inclusion, and accessibility, which suggests applicants should be prepared to describe concrete plans for inclusive hiring, training, supplier opportunities, and reducing barriers to participation. The opportunity further connects to the Justice40 Initiative, with an expectation that 40 percent of the overall benefits of certain federal investments flow to disadvantaged communities. In practice, applicants would need to show how their project will deliver measurable benefits to disadvantaged communities, not only in broad societal terms but through specific outcomes tied to the project.

Eligibility is broad and includes state, county, and city or township governments; special district governments; public and state-controlled institutions of higher education; private institutions of higher education; federally recognized tribal governments and other tribal organizations; nonprofits (both 501(c)(3) and non-501(c)(3)); for-profit organizations other than small businesses; and small businesses. This wide eligibility is consistent with the demonstration focus, since large projects often require partnerships across technology developers, utilities, local governments, community organizations, labor partners, and financiers.

Key dates in the source information include a creation date of November 14, 2022 and an original closing date of March 3, 2023. Applications are submitted through DOE OCEDs Funding Opportunity eXCHANGE portal at https://oced-exchange.energy.gov, and applicants must register there to submit required materials. Overall, the FOA is designed to move long-duration storage from promising concept to proven infrastructure by funding large, stakeholder-connected demonstrations that deliver grid value while also advancing workforce and equity goals.
